one. Introduction to URL Shortening
URL shortening is a way on-line where an extended URL can be transformed into a shorter, a lot more manageable variety. This shortened URL redirects to the first extended URL when visited. Services like Bitly and TinyURL are very well-identified examples of URL shorteners. The necessity for URL shortening arose with the advent of social media marketing platforms like Twitter, where by character limitations for posts designed it tough to share prolonged URLs.

Over and above social media marketing, URL shorteners are useful in internet marketing campaigns, e-mails, and printed media where by long URLs could be cumbersome.

two. Main Factors of the URL Shortener
A URL shortener typically consists of the following components:

Net Interface: This is the front-finish portion wherever users can enter their extended URLs and get shortened variations. It might be a simple sort with a web page.
Database: A database is critical to retailer the mapping between the original lengthy URL as well as the shortened Edition. Databases like MySQL, PostgreSQL, or NoSQL possibilities like MongoDB may be used.
Redirection Logic: Here is the backend logic that takes the brief URL and redirects the consumer to your corresponding prolonged URL. This logic is generally applied in the net server or an application layer.
API: Several URL shorteners deliver an API to make sure that third-get together applications can programmatically shorten URLs and retrieve the first extensive URLs.
three. Coming up with the URL Shortening Algorithm
The crux of a URL shortener lies in its algorithm for changing a lengthy URL into a short one. Quite a few methods can be used, for example:

Hashing: The very long URL is usually hashed into a fixed-measurement string, which serves given that the shorter URL. Even so, hash collisions (unique URLs causing the identical hash) must be managed.
Base62 Encoding: Just one common tactic is to use Base62 encoding (which employs sixty two people: 0-nine, A-Z, and a-z) on an integer ID. The ID corresponds for the entry from the database. This process makes sure that the small URL is as small as feasible.
Random String Generation: Yet another technique will be to crank out a random string of a hard and fast duration (e.g., six figures) and Verify if it’s by now in use during the databases. If not, it’s assigned on the extensive URL.
four. Database Management
The databases schema for the URL shortener is frequently clear-cut, with two Most important fields:

ID: A unique identifier for every URL entry.
Long URL: The first URL that should be shortened.
Limited URL/Slug: The limited Edition in the URL, often saved as a novel string.
Together with these, you might like to keep metadata such as the generation date, expiration day, and the amount of moments the small URL is accessed.

five. Dealing with Redirection
Redirection is really a critical Component of the URL shortener's operation. Any time a consumer clicks on a brief URL, the support must promptly retrieve the original URL within the database and redirect the person making use of an HTTP 301 (long-lasting redirect) or 302 (short term redirect) position code.

Effectiveness is key below, as the process really should be practically instantaneous. Procedures like database indexing and caching (e.g., working with Redis or Memcached) may be utilized to hurry up the retrieval method.

six. Security Factors
Stability is a substantial worry in URL shorteners:

Destructive URLs: A URL shortener may be abused to unfold destructive links. Employing URL validation, blacklisting, or integrating with third-occasion stability solutions to examine URLs in advance of shortening them can mitigate this risk.
Spam Prevention: Charge restricting and CAPTCHA can protect against abuse by spammers attempting to make Countless short URLs.
7. Scalability
As the URL shortener grows, it might need to deal with an incredible number of URLs and redirect requests. This demands a scalable architecture, quite possibly involving load balancers, dispersed databases, and microservices.

Load Balancing: Distribute website traffic throughout many servers to take care of superior hundreds.
Dispersed Databases: Use databases which can scale horizontally, like Cassandra or MongoDB.
Microservices: Different problems like URL shortening, analytics, and redirection into distinctive companies to enhance scalability and maintainability.
8. Analytics
URL shorteners frequently provide analytics to trace how frequently a short URL is clicked, exactly where the visitors is coming from, as well as other useful metrics. This necessitates logging Just about every redirect And perhaps integrating with analytics platforms.

9. Summary
Building a URL shortener involves a mixture of frontend and backend growth, database administration, and a focus to security and scalability. When it might seem like an easy support, developing a sturdy, efficient, and safe URL shortener presents various problems and requires watchful preparing and execution. Whether you’re generating it for personal use, inner company equipment, or as a community company, comprehension the fundamental principles and ideal practices is essential for results.
